The Turkish Language
Turkish, also referred to as Istanbul Turkish, is the most widely spoken of the Turkic languages, with around 10–15 million native speakers in Southeast Europe (mostly in East and Western Thrace) and 60–65 million native speakers in Western Asia (mostly in Anatolia).
To the west, the influence of Ottoman Turkish—the variety of the Turkish language that was used as the administrative and literary language of the Ottoman Empire—spread as the Ottoman Empire expanded. In 1928, as one of Atatürk's Reforms in the early years of the Republic of Turkey, the Ottoman Turkish alphabet was replaced with a Latin alphabet. About 40% of all speakers of Turkic languages are native Turkish speakers.
About Warrnambool

Located at the western end of the Great Ocean Road, Warrnambool is a regional city that offers spectacular coastline views, whale watching opportunities, and rich maritime history. It's known for its robust educational and healthcare services, supporting a strong local economy. The city also hosts the popular Warrnambool May Racing Carnival.
